正文
sqlserver日期做加减,sql server 日期相减
小程序:扫一扫查出行
【扫一扫了解最新限行尾号】
复制小程序
【扫一扫了解最新限行尾号】
复制小程序
sql里datetime类型的数据如何加减修改
dateadd函数。具体用法查看sql帮助。
是计算的终止日期。enddate 是返回 datetime 或 smalldatetime 值或日期格式字符串的表达式。返回类型 integer 注释 startdate 是从 enddate 减去。如果 startdate 比 enddate 晚,返回负值。
DATEADD : 返回给指定日期加上一个时间间隔后的新 datetime 值。 语法:DATEADD (datepart , number, date )注: datepart 指定要返回新值的日期的组成部分 number 使用来增加 datepart 的值。
sqlserver日期加减后的格式问题
1、如果是日期格式,那么不要管,你只要在取出来的时候转换成自己习惯的格式就可以了。
2、可以 SELECT SYSDATE-1 FROM DUAL 直接减一就是默认减一天。
3、首先点击顶部菜单中的“新查询”,打开一个SQL输入窗口。选择CONVERT(varchar(100),GETDATE(),23)。选择CONVERT(varchar(100),GETDATE(),23)。
怎样将sqlserver的日期后推一个月
and MONTH(储存日期的列名)某一时间的月份and DAY(储存日期的列名)某一时间的天数这是SQL的内部函数,获取年月日的。
首先sql语句计算需要由oldDate时间开始,赋初始值。其次由oldDate时间开始再加上一个月的时间。最后按照时间系统推算进行得值,就可以计算出一个月后的日期了。
sqlserver截取日期年份和月份使用datepart函数,函数使用方法如下:函数功能:DATEPART()函数用于返回日期/时间的单独部分,比如年、月、日、小时、分钟等等。
sql时间加减
1、DATEADD : 返回给指定日期加上一个时间间隔后的新 datetime 值。 语法:DATEADD (datepart , number, date )注: datepart 指定要返回新值的日期的组成部分 number 使用来增加 datepart 的值。
2、dateadd函数。具体用法查看sql帮助。
3、如果你用的是sql server,可以这样写 dateadd(month,-1,getdate())其它的数据库也应该有相应的系统函数。
4、他们说的那个dateadd 不是oracle的函数。是sqlserver 的,你要前一天的 可以 SELECT SYSDATE-1 FROM DUAL 直接减一就是默认减一天。
5、D :待加减的日期。例子: DateAdd ( m , 1 , 31-Jan-98)结果: 28-Feb-98 说明:将日期 31-Jan-98 加上一个月,结果为 28-Feb-98 而非 31-Fe-98 。
sqlserver日期做加减的介绍就聊到这里吧,感谢你花时间阅读本站内容,更多关于sql server 日期相减、sqlserver日期做加减的信息别忘了在本站进行查找喔。